Value assessments revolve around card condition confirmed by professional grading, rarity, print run size, and athlete prominence. Rookie card status significantly increases desirability, and recent market transactions provide important pricing benchmarks. Collector interest fluctuates with player performance and market trends.

Review recent sales and grading reports to understand card value. Meticulously inspect cards for condition factors like centering and surface wear. Authenticate autograph cards where applicable, and shop around to ensure competitive pricing.
